Just a month ago, developers Project Ara bestowed audience with new details about unit smartphone Spiral 2. Today there was another good news related to the project.

According to available information, the exhibition

MWC 2015 will feature new modules from third-party manufacturers.

In addition to collaborating with manufacturers such as NVIDIA, Marvell and Sennheiser, Google managed to enlist the support of the company Yezz, whose modules and will be presented at the congress in Barcelona. Sources say that in the bins Yezz has about 100 units of various modular smartphone, but at the MWC will bring a few of them.
